예제 #1
0
        /// <summary>Formats the object using the formatting arguments.</summary>
        /// <param name="formattable">
        /// The object to format.
        /// </param>
        /// <param name="arguments">
        /// The formatting arguments
        /// </param>
        /// <returns>
        /// A formatted string representing the object.
        /// </returns>
        public static string ToString(this IFormattable formattable, FormattingArguments arguments)
        {
            if (formattable == null) { return null; }

            return arguments.ToString(formattable);
        }
예제 #2
0
        public void ToString_7_7Dot000()
        {
            using (new CultureInfoScope("en-GB"))
            {
                string act = new FormattingArguments("0.000").ToString((Object)7);
                string exp = "7.000";

                Assert.AreEqual(exp, act);
            }
        }